Change... Web9 de sept. de 2024 · There are many ways to measure the impact of Change Management. Some commonly used metrics include user adoption, utilization, speed of adoption, perception surveys, training delivery, user competency, behaviors, etc. It can easily be overwhelming to decide what works best in your situation.
